That is Tin (II) Chloride. Sn is Tin and the suffix for Chlorine is nearly always Chloride. The (II) means the Tin [in a hypothetical situation where the compound was purely ionic] has an oxidation state of 2, or +2, (ie deficient of two electrons) Source: A2 Chemistry Student.
